Lakshmi Finance & Industrial Corporation Limited (LFIC) has a Strategic Asset Allocation Index of 0.5% as of September 2025. Strategic assets (PP&E of Rs3.31 Million plus long-term investments of Rs-) total Rs3.31 Million, measured against net assets of Rs604.59 Million. A higher index reflects capital-intensive or investment-heavy strategies where strategic assets dominate the equity base.
